History of St Helena Bay

Province: Western Cape
West Coast
Coordinates:32°45′30″S 18°01′40″E
Area:26.92 km2
Municipality: Saldanha Bay

St Helena Bay was named by the Portuguese explorer Vasco da Gama in 1497 during his first voyage to India.  He and his crew had been at sea for 4 months, the bay was named “Bahia de Santa Helena”  after St Helena, the mother of Roman Emperor Constantine the Great. It was here that Vasco da Gama made his first recorded contact with indigenous people in South Africa, marking an important moment in the history of European exploration. They also found plenty of fresh water at many springs just a bit inland it is known locally as ‘Die Agterbaai.

 This location was also the site of a battle between the indigenous Khoikhoi people and Europeans. It is reported that Da Gama was wounded by an assegai in this encounter.

The bay has long been recognized for its abundant marine life, particularly the seasonal arrival of southern right whales and the prolific sardine runs, which have supported local fishing communities for centuries.

The main marine products extracted here are snow, pilchards, anchovies, and crayfish.

Things to see and do in St Helena Bay

  • There are some great birdwatching opportunities here.
  • The area is ideal for catching Shad (or Elf) at the Berg River mouth.
  • The Vasco Da Gama monument, where the explorer first landed.
  • The bay has some of the finest sailing on the West Coast particularly when the  Southeaster is blowing.
  • Because of its position, this village is the only town on the West Coast where the sun rises over the sea.
